WebbIt is thus possible to use this calculator as a trigonometry calculator to simplify trigonometric expressions such as the following simplify(`cos(x+pi/2)+cos( … WebbWe can see that the GCD is 13 because it is the largest number by which 52 y 65 can be divided without leaving any residue. To reduce this fraction, simply divide the numerator and denominator by 13 (the GCF). So, 5265 = 52÷1365÷13 = 45. Thus, 5265 is equivalent to 45 in the reduced form.

It shows you the steps and explanations for each problem, so you can learn as you go. WebbThe ratio of 3 numbers can be found by using GCF method. Find the GCF of 3 quantities, divide each quantity by GCF and write the values in the ratio notation. For example, the ratio of 2, 4 and 6 is equal to 1 : 2 : 3.
